Saturday, November 16, 2024
HomeBig DataDwelling Depot Finds DIY Success with Vector Search

Dwelling Depot Finds DIY Success with Vector Search

[ad_1]

(Rob-Wilson/Shutterstock)

Like all huge corporations, Dwelling Depot has a listing of IT initiatives that it desires to deal with. When the COVID pandemic hit two years in the past and ecommerce exercise surged, it accelerated one in every of them specifically: the event of vector search algorithms to enhance primary key phrase search on its web site and cell app. Since going reside, its homegrown vector search engine has yielded distinctive returns and, most significantly, a extra related search expertise for guests.

When you’ve ever tried to seek for a particular half or obscure product on a web site, you understand how troublesome it may be to seek out it. Except you might be on the very same web page as the corporate by way of the phrases it makes use of to call and describe its merchandise, it’s unlikely that you simply’re going to seek out it on the primary strive.

The same old response to this frequent impediment is to strive totally different phrases, what’s colloquially referred to as “Google-fu”. When you’re good at phrases and protracted, this can often do the trick. However for those who’re busy or simply can’t provide you with new phrases for no matter cause, chances are you’ll abandon the search earlier than discovering what you’re on the lookout for.

Huiming Qu, Dwelling Depot’s vice chairman for information science, e-commerce, and advertising, is acquainted with this phenomenon. “It’s very onerous to explain issues,” Qu tells Datatami. “Quite a lot of the merchandise are so specialised.”

With greater than 2 million merchandise, Dwelling Depot has greater than its share of obscure objects, and it struggles at occasions to assist folks discover them. Whether or not it’s an angled downrod for a Hampton Bay fan or an 18-volt lithium ion battery for a Milwaukee cordless drill, Dwelling Depot’s search engine has its work lower out for it.

Dwelling Depot sells greater than 2 million objects on-line, whlie every retailer shares about 35,000  objects (Mihai_Andritoiu/Shutterstock)

Along with the sheer amount of random widgets and quantity of searches, Dwelling Depot is challenged by the range of its customers. Skilled contractors use totally different phrases than the weekend do-it-yourselfer, and distributors additionally describe merchandise otherwise than Dwelling Depot itself does, Qu says. There are additionally geographic variations in how folks speak. And did we point out misspellings?

“We’ve this competitors of what’s essentially the most misspelled phrases?” Qu says. “[For a word] as simple as ‘window,’ there could possibly be 20 methods to spell window.”

Enter the Vector Search

Till not too long ago, Dwelling Depot’s IT professionals would load as many of those artistic product descriptions, regional variations, and misspelled phrases into their search engine index, and cross their fingers that they assist folks discover the precise product. This could possibly be thought of a brute-force method.

However over the previous couple of years, a extra elegant method has begun to realize traction. Dubbed vector search or typically neural search (why cease at one phrase to explain issues?), this new expertise makes use of a basically totally different method to match customers with the objects or merchandise they’re on the lookout for.

As an alternative of powering the search by trying a direct one-to-one matching of key phrases, a vector search engine makes an attempt to match the enter time period to a vector, which is an array of options generated from objects within the catalog. On this respect, vector search leverages the predictive energy of deep studying and a big pattern information set to raised perceive what a consumer is on the lookout for.

Some great benefits of vector search stem from the truth that every vector can have wherever from tens to lots of of dimensions, every of which describes some side of an merchandise in teh catalog. Whereas this method requires the flexibility to work with huge information and comes with better computational calls for, the online result’s the supply of search outcomes that replicate extra nuance and context within the search area the place phrases and customers meet.

Vector search leverages neural community strategies to enhance the relevancy of search outcomes (Evannovostro/Shutterstock)

Vector search had been on Dwelling Depot’s to-do record for some time. However the surge in on-line enterprise from COVID supplied the proper alternative to profit from this new tech, and in 2021, it rolled out the primary model of its vector search engine, Qu says.

The early outcomes are fairly promising, Qu says, significantly round detecting the consumer’s intent, and serving to them find hard-to-describe or obscure elements or merchandise.

“You probably have a four-word search time period with all of that complexity, it’s very onerous to get precisely utilizing key phrase search,” Qu says. “This simply actually screams for understanding the intent. What does that four-word search phrases imply? In order that’s the place vector search is available in. It’s not simply actually understanding the phrases.”

Vectors Fan Out

With a extra clever vector search engine augmenting the brute-force capabilities of key phrase search, Dwelling Depot’s Intent Search engine has a greater probability of placing the precise product in entrance of the shopper inside the very brief period of time it has to work with.

For instance, take the basic Dwelling Depot use case: The set up of an out of doors ceiling fan. Dwelling Depot has a mess of various fan sorts. The query is, Which of them ought to it present the shopper?

With terabytes of historic information to work with, Qu’s vector search engine is ready to uncover hidden connections amongst merchandise, comparable to sloped ceilings, ceiling followers, and downrods. So when a would-be buyer who must pair their ceiling fan buy with a downrod of a sure kind and size executes his search, the engine will return extra related outcomes.

Even the standard ceiling fan downrod can rapidly get you mired in a quagmire of search engine complexity (Picture supply: Dwelling Depot)

The vector search additionally has the potential to convey different info to bear on the issue, together with previous searches, Qu says. Maybe Dwelling Depot is aware of {that a} specific buyer is in the midst of a patio renovation, which immediately narrows the search all the way down to out of doors ceiling followers. And if at any level a sloped roof was talked about in a search, the vector search engine is aware of to prioritize merchandise related to that, fairly than followers designed to be put in in opposition to flat ceilings.

“I’d name it a mix of sewing the historical past of what we find out about a buyer after which connecting that with the product information,” Qu says. “We’ve actually eliminated the friction of asking the shopper to specify ‘I would like this five-foot downrod out of doors ceiling fan particularly.”

The outcomes have been vital, in keeping with Qu, who shared some particular KPIs that Dwelling Depot makes use of to trace its search outcomes. For instance, following the implementation of the vector search engine to energy its “Intent Search” service, the corporate has seen a 13% enhance in nDCG, or  discounted cumulative acquire, which is a measure of rating high quality. It skilled an 8% lower in question reformulations, which is a measure of search friction, and 45% lower within the share of complaints tied to the relevance of search outcomes. Engagement with high search outcomes has elevated.

“We’ve seen super enchancment in our search relevancy,” Qu says. “There could also be clients [eventually] discovering their outcomes after three searches. Now they will they solely have to do it as soon as.”

A Dwelling-Grown Information Base

The rollout of vector search algorithms was not simple, and required a major effort by Qu and her workforce to develop the semantic machine studying mannequin, which was created in Python and runs on Google Cloud.

“It’s actually probably the most difficult venture that we’ve got labored on, as a result of it’s not… simply deploying an algorithm, it’s the platform change as properly,” she says. “It’s altering the best way we’re doing the indexing. It’s altering the best way the information pipeline has been. So it’s very systematic adjustments, a collaboration between information scientists, our machine studying engineers, our search engine engineers, to actually have this venture deployed.”

Huiming Qu is the vice chairman of Information Science, E-Commerce and Advertising at The Dwelling Depot

Bettering search end result relevancy was the primary goal, with improved personalization coming subsequent. However there are extra initiatives within the works, every of which requires a number of groups to collaborate with one another, she says.

For instance, Dwelling Depot can be working to convey pc imaginative and prescient to bear on search outcomes. The good thing about having the ability to detect patterns in photos will not be instantly apparent with a word-powered search engine. However as Qu describes it, it’s all about grouping related objects collectively, and that similarity could also be centerd on a particular visible fashion.

“When you’re purchasing for chandeliers, what sort of chandeliers are you on the lookout for may be very onerous to explain,” Qu says. “You’d say, ‘I’ll know once I have a look at it.’ And whenever you land on one, there are traits, and we are able to principally beneficial similar-looking ones.”

Typically the hints are extra direct. For instance, whenever you particularly seek for “Mid-century trendy,” that offers Dwelling Depot the clue that you simply’re solely focused on merchandise that carry that tag. Nevertheless, that doesn’t essentially make Qu’s job any simpler, as her workforce nonetheless has to do the work to label all the objects with their acceptable fashion (labeling all of these objects manually in all probability can be too costly).

“We improve the product options utilizing pc imaginative and prescient. We are able to create these textual content options translated from the picture options,” she says. “Vector search is a superb asset to us, however behind the scene, we even have a variety of suggestion algorithms, understanding what are the equipment and collections of those different merchandise.”

These new applied sciences, comparable to vector search and pc imaginative and prescient, aren’t changing conventional key phrase search. Dwelling Depot makes use of an ensemble of various search applied sciences that kick in when warranted. There’s no technique to know in case your specific search was powered with one search engine or the opposite. All of it type of blends collectively at Dwelling Depot below the banner of its information base, Qu says.

“Quite a lot of these applied sciences are all hosted collectively,” she says. “That is actually our house enchancment information base, and in return it can assist enhance search, it can assist enhance additionally a few of the visualization expertise that we offer to our clients, and enhance suggestion. Quite a lot of these are product-finding capabilities that we offer to our clients.”

Associated Gadgets:

Are Neural Nets the Subsequent Massive Factor in Search?

Elastic Will get New Vector Search and NLP Capabilities

Microsoft Applies Deep Studying to Vector Search

[ad_2]

RELATED ARTICLES

LEAVE A REPLY

Please enter your comment!
Please enter your name here

Most Popular

Recent Comments